Nucleo-C031C6 duplicate net name on Morpho connector

  • October 1, 2024
  • 3 replies
  • 1817 views

 

I believe that the net name on CN7-4 should be PD3. 

Nucleo-C031_doubleNetname.jpg

    This topic has been closed for replies.
    Best answer by STTwo-32

    Hello @Karl Yamashita @Andrew Neil 

    After checking with our HW team, I can confirm that both connectors CN7-3 and CN7-4 are mapped to the same pin of the MCU (PD2).
